The delicious South African Zoo Cookies: A must-try treat

South African Zoo Cookies have been around for over 100 years and have become a beloved treat in many households. The cookie itself is a delicious vanilla shortbread iced with in various animal shapes such as lions, elephants, and hippos. These cookies were first created by the Baumann’s Biscuit Company in 1902 and have been a staple snack ever since. The company was eventually bought out by Bakers Limited where they still continue to produce the iconic cookies today.

Zoo Cookies: Unique to South Africa?

While these cookies are often associated with South Africa, they are not exclusive to the country. You can find similar animal-shaped shortbread cookies in other parts of the world such as Australia and New Zealand. However, what makes South African Zoo Cookies stand out is their distinct flavor and texture. South African bakers have perfected the recipe over the years, making these cookies a true taste of South Africa.

Homemade bakers iced zoo biscuits recipe

Zoo cookies are surprisingly easy to make. Here is a step-by-step guide on how to make your own batch of these delicious treats:

For the cookie dough:

  • 185 grams of plain flour
  • 125 grams of softened butter.
  • 60 grams of caster sugar.

For the icing:

  • 125g of icing sugar.
  • 1 to 2 tablespoons of warm water.
  • Food coloring in shades of red and yellow.

What to do:

  1. Preheat your oven to 180C (Fan 160).
  2. In a large mixing bowl, sift the flour and stir in the sugar.
  3. Incorporate softened butter into the mixture and gently blend until it reaches a fine, crumb-like texture.
  4. Gently combine the ingredients using your hands until they come together to form a smooth and pliable dough.
  5. On a surface lightly dusted with flour, gently flatten the dough until it reaches a thickness of ½ cm (1/4 inch). Utilize a rolling pin to ensure an even and consistent thickness throughout.
  6. Use an upside-down cup to cut the dough into charming star shapes or perfect circles.
  7. Arrange the cookies on a lightly greased tray and bake them in the oven for 10-12 minutes, or until they turn a delicate shade of golden.
  8. After they are done, remove the cookies from the oven and allow them to cool on a wire rack.
  9. While the cookies are cooling, prepare the icing by mixing icing sugar and water until it forms a smooth consistency. Add a drop of food coloring for a pop of color.
  10. When the cookies are completely cooled, spoon half a teaspoon of icing on each one and spread it out evenly.
  11. Allow the icing to firm up before serving or storing the cookies in a sealed container.
